I've been experiencing some problems with my Vauxhall Vivaro's engine and I'm not sure what could be causing it. Can you provide some insight on common engine issues and how to fix them?
ReplyOne common issue with the Vauxhall Vivaro's engine is a faulty fuel pump. This can cause the engine to sputter or completely fail. If you suspect this might be the issue, it's important to get it checked and replaced as soon as possible.
Another possibility is a malfunctioning oxygen sensor. This can lead to poor fuel efficiency and potentially damage other components of the engine. It's important to have this addressed by a professional mechanic.
If your Vauxhall Vivaro is experiencing random misfires, it could be a sign of a faulty ignition coil. This can cause a rough running engine and even lead to a breakdown. Consult a mechanic for proper diagnosis and replacement.
